Josh Heupel, who completed 50% of his passes last week, but was inconsistent and off-target at times, bounced back with his usual superb showing against the Indians. Heupel completed 24 of 32 passes (75%) for 301 yards, one interception, and three TDs. In the process, he tied former Sooner QB (now OU running backs coach) Cale Gundy's career record for TD passes with 35. It took Gundy four years to set the record, while Heupel equaled it in only one year and two games. The Sooner special teams, which were solid but not spectacular against UTEP, had their moments against Arkansas State. The punt return game was outstanding, as J.T. Thatcher broke Jarrail Jackson's single-game record for punt return yardage, set last season against Missouri. Thatcher's stellar day included a 66-yard punt return for a TD and an interception from his safety spot on defense. ?
